The cost of living difference between Chalmette, LA and Opelousas, LA is dramatic. Opelousas is 30.5% cheaper than Chalmette, a gap that translates to thousands of dollars per year in household expenses. Chalmette has a cost index of 82 while Opelousas sits at 63, making this one of the more striking comparisons on our site. Relocating between these cities would require a serious reassessment of budget and lifestyle expectations.

On the housing front, median rent in Chalmette is $1,089/month compared to $734/month in Opelousas — a 48% difference. Home values follow the same pattern: Opelousas is more affordable at $113,000 median vs $203,800.

Median household income in Chalmette is $56,875 compared to $36,260 in Opelousas (+56.9%). While Chalmette is more expensive, its higher salaries more than compensate — residents there may actually end up with more disposable income. Looking at affordability, residents of Chalmette spend roughly 23% of their income on rent, less than the 24.3% in Opelousas.
